Jarginju in context

With 409 people at the 2011 Census, Jarginju was the 452nd most populous of its district's 2587 villages, above the district average of 255.

Literacy stood at 90.03%, 28.5 points above the district's rural average of 61.52%.

The sex ratio was 1337 women per 1,000 men (294 above the district's rural figure of 1043) — one of the minority of villages where women outnumbered men. Among children aged 0–6 the ratio was 1375, 452 above the rural national 923.

24.2% of the population were recorded as workers, 25.7 points below the district's rural rate.
